51 71 215 Replacing seal on left or right rear door

Necessary preliminary tasks 

NOTE: The positioning of the seal must be performed at three points on the rear door with positioning aids to be stuck on.
Positioning aids are included with new seals.

Position of seal (3) on rear door: 

Fig 1: Identifying Position Of Seal On Rear Door
G08529495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Area (A) at distance (G) to door rabbet.

Area (B) at line (A) to positioning aids (2) to be stuck on. Positioning aid (2) must be stuck on flush with door panel (4).

Area (C) at distance (E) to door inner panel.

Area (D) at distance (F) to door fold.

Clean bonding surfaces on paint with adhesive cleaner.

  1. E = 4.0 mm
  2. F = 4.0 mm
  3. G = 1.5 mm

Positioning aid "C1" for rear door, left ("D1" right) 

Fig 2: Identifying Positioning Aid C1 For Rear Door, Left (D1 Right)
G08529496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Detach prestamped positioning aid from backing.

Align positioning aid with printed help markings (X), bore and contact edge (B) to rear door and press.

Contact edge (B) must be flush with door inner panel.

Adhesive tape of seal must rest on positioning edge (A) during sticking.

  1. X Start of bend radius

Positioning aid "C2" for rear door, left ("D2" right) 

Fig 3: Identifying Positioning Aid C2 For Rear Door, Left (D2 Right)
G08529497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Detach prestamped positioning aid from backing.

Contact edge (B) must be flush with door inner panel.

Align positioning aid with printed help marking (X) and contact edge (B) to rear door and press.

Adhesive tape of seal must rest on positioning edge (A) during sticking.

  1. X = Start of bend radius

Positioning aid "C3" for rear door, left ("D3" right) 

Fig 4: Identifying Positioning Aid C3 For Rear Door, Left (D3 Right)
G08529498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Detach prestamped positioning aid from backing.

Align positioning aid with printed help markings (X), bore and contact edge (B) to rear door and press.

Contact edge (B) must be flush with door inner panel.

Adhesive tape of seal must rest on positioning edge (A) during sticking.

  1. X Start of bend radius
IMPORTANT:
  • Do not grip bonding surface.
  • It is not the length of pressing in time but rather the level of pressing (approx. 10... 15 N/cm2 ) which is decisive here.
  • Separation of seal after pressing destroys the adhesive layer.
NOTE: After being pressed on gently, seal can be pulled off again up to 3 times. Do not dirty adhesive area.

Clean bonding surfaces on paint with adhesive cleaner.

Suspend seal (1) with open lip pointing inwards over door.

IMPORTANT: Contact point of seal must be situated on underside of door after gluing.

Glue seal as follows:

Fig 5: Identifying Door Lip Seal
G08529499Courtesy of BMW OF NORTH AMERICA, INC.

Remove positioning aids and assemble front door.
